Description

The function of this Aluminum Heat Sink is to cool down the High Power LED Amplifier and make it operate safely. The aluminium heat sink reduces the risk of hardware failure because of overheating.

This Universal Heat Sink is of size 100 x 40 x 8 mm (L x W x H) which can be used for multipurpose application suitable to install with 40 x 40 or more sized cooling fan over it.

A heat sink is a component that increases the heat flow away from a hot device. It accomplishes this task by increasing the device’s working surface area and the amount of low-temperature fluid that moves across its enlarged surface area.

Heat sinks are designed in a way to have a large surface area to maximize the contact with the air or fluid  medium, such as air or liquid coolant to absorb heat and direct it away from the device. Aluminum alloys are preferred to be used in constructing heat sinks. This is because Aluminum is lighter and cheaper than copper
